Frequently Asked Questions About DIY Bike Repair Courses

1. What topics are typically covered in online bicycle repair courses?

Online bicycle repair courses cover a variety of topics, including basic bike repair and maintenance, wheel truing, gear adjustment, brake repairs, and more.

2. Is there a difference between a bike repair course and a bike maintenance course?

While both courses focus on keeping your bike in top condition, bike repair courses typically delve deeper into troubleshooting and fixing specific issues, whereas maintenance courses concentrate on routine upkeep and prevention.

3. Are online bike repair courses free?

Some online bicycle repair courses offer free introductory modules, while more comprehensive courses may require a fee. It’s best to explore your options and choose a course that fits your budget and learning needs.

4. Can I find bicycle repair courses near me?

Many local bike shops or community colleges offer in-person bicycle repair training classes. Alternatively, online bicycle repair training allows you to learn from anywhere in the world.

5. How do online bicycle repair courses differ from bike repairing tutorials on YouTube?

While YouTube tutorials can be helpful for quick fixes or general knowledge, online bicycle repair courses provide a structured learning environment with curated content, quizzes, and instructor support for a more comprehensive learning experience.
